Project Overview

Mjini Digital designed and hand-coded the official website for Culture Hub Live, a media and entertainment company based in Nairobi, Kenya, dedicated to showcasing and preserving African culture through music, film, and performance arts. As an authentic African music label, Culture Hub works with emerging and established artists, offering a recording studio, live band performances, documentary and short film production, and cultural archiving. The website needed to present the brand's story, services, and music catalogue while driving event bookings and studio session requests.

Technologies Used

  • Next.js for fast, server-rendered pages and media-heavy routing
  • Payload CMS for managing services, events, artists, and the music archive
  • Tailwind CSS and ShadCN components for a bold, media-forward design
  • Optimized image and media delivery via Payload's media API

Website Features

  • Service pages for Recording Studio & Archiving, Events & Global Tours, Documentary Films, Short Film Production, Live Band Performances and Music Production
  • A Music Archive section showcasing released tracks and videos with genre tagging
  • An Artists section and dedicated About page telling the brand's cultural preservation mission
  • Booking and login functionality for events and client accounts
  • Responsive hero galleries with device-specific imagery for mobile, tablet and desktop
